Examine This Report on what is md5's application
Examine This Report on what is md5's application
Blog Article
When MD5 is greatly useful for its speed and simplicity, it's been found to generally be prone to attack sometimes. Especially, researchers have identified approaches for making two unique documents While using the exact MD5 digest, rendering it doable for an attacker to create a faux file that matches the digest of the legit file.
Notice that hash functions do not use secrets (except the keyed hash functions). All information that is used to produce a hash is in the general public area. The MD5 algorithm is explained in RFC1321.
MD5 is a cryptographic hash operate, that has a lot of pros just like the pace to crank out them and also the Just about irreversible algorithm. These have leaded the MD5 algorithm to generally be widely utilised in past times, but wherever Is that this functionality still used currently?
MD5 is commonly recognized for its simplicity and effectiveness in generating special hash values, but eventually, vulnerabilities have already been found out, which have led to its gradual deprecation for safe applications.
Consumer Schooling: Provide education and aid for consumers who'll be influenced through the changeover. Make certain they have an understanding of the improvements and the significance of adopting safer authentication.
Hash Collisions: One of the key weaknesses of MD5 is the vulnerability to collisions, the place various inputs develop a similar hash output, compromising its safety.
MD5 is vulnerable to collision attacks, where two different inputs can deliver the exact same hash price. Because of this an attacker can deliberately craft two distinctive parts of information that have a similar MD5 hash, which undermines the integrity and stability of cryptographic applications.
The rest of this operation continues in the same way that every with the functions that came just before did. This result is added to initialization vector A with modular arithmetic, and each of one other techniques are adopted Together with the respective input values for this round.
Regardless of whether the MD5 operate isn't reversible during the literal feeling of the phrase, it’s turning into a lot easier each and every year to break them and come across the original benefit. With engineering advancements through the years, it’s now truly speedy to crack any quick password (the perfect time to crack a password are detailed in this article).
Field Adoption: SHA-256 and SHA-three have received common adoption and so are regarded safe by market requirements and regulatory bodies. They're used in SSL/TLS certificates, electronic signatures, and many protection protocols.
Spread the loveThere is much revenue to become manufactured in eCommerce…having said that, it is also Just about the most saturated and remarkably aggressive industries as well. Which suggests that if ...
The mounted-dimensions output or hash created by a hash function like MD5, usually represented being a string of hexadecimal people.
The most typical application in the MD5 algorithm is now to check data files integrity following a transfer. By making a MD5 file in more info advance of and following a file transfer, it’s achievable to recognize any corruption. MD5 can also be still utilized to retail outlet passwords in a few databases, even though it’s not safe.
This time, the 2nd term in the input information, M1 is included to the result from your prior action with modular addition. In accordance with the The enter M segment, M1 is 54686579.